Output e06e4b33f4df2c1054c425843f0d3dc5d590eb7e4ef37aeccaf09205dd595e91:6

value
10276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ab0580644eb88687fb6f3ffa45236a5c3241d476e8afa6d83bda6f60844e0a5
address
ltc1p82c9spjyawyxslak70l6g53k5hpjg828d6905mvrhkn0vzzyuzjs45send
transaction
e06e4b33f4df2c1054c425843f0d3dc5d590eb7e4ef37aeccaf09205dd595e91
spent
true